Top 5 Hack and Slash Android Apps in Cyprus for Q2 2023
Discover the performance of the top 5 hack and slash games on Android in Cyprus during Q2 2023, including weekly downloads and revenue trends.
During the second quarter of 2023, the hack and slash genre saw varied performance across the top 5 Android apps in Cyprus. Here's a detailed look at the metrics for each game, based on data from Sensor Tower.
MARVEL Future Fight from Netmarble showed significant fluctuations in both downloads and revenue. Weekly revenue peaked at around $247 in late April, with notable drops to $45 by the end of May. Weekly downloads also varied, reaching a high of 141 in mid-June, after a low of 12 in early June.
Project Clean Earth had modest but consistent performance. Weekly revenue saw a gradual rise, peaking at $16 in the last week of June. Downloads were steady, with a peak of 30 in early May, followed by a slight decline to 10 by the end of June.
Honkai Impact 3rd by COGNOSPHERE PTE. LTD. experienced a notable increase in revenue, reaching $149 in the second week of May, before tapering off to $0 by mid-June. Downloads fluctuated mildly, peaking at 24 in early May and stabilizing around 18 by the end of June.
Ninja Ryuko: Shadow Ninja Game from Monstermob USA had a stable download rate, with a high of 23 in early May and a notable drop to 2 by the end of June. However, the game did not generate any revenue during this period.
Disney Mirrorverse by Kabam Games, Inc. showed a mix of performance metrics. Weekly revenue saw peaks and troughs, peaking at $79 in mid-April and dropping to $12 by mid-June. Downloads peaked at 35 in late March and remained low, around 3, through most of June.
